In Lojo they tell of a poor man promised riches by a dark figure in return for what his wife carried under her apron; he was thinking of the keys but had pledged his unborn child. To save the boy he was set adrift in a box on the sea, but was found and raised to become a priest. When the day of reckoning came, the priest's Bible proved a match for the evil one, who had to settle for taking the staircase.
